1991 Plymouth Acclaim problems & reliability

97 owner complaints filed with NHTSA for the 1991 Plymouth Acclaim. Last verified Aug 7, 2026. Complaints are unverified reports submitted by owners to the federal Office of Defects Investigation.

What owners report

  • 1991 plymouth acclaim, unit 1 was traveling westbound on ir 76 in the right lane, when the driver pulled over onto the right berm because of engine trouble, which the vehicle then ignited into flames and was consumed by fire. *bf according to the police report, the fire may have originated in the catalytic converter…

    Engine and Engine Cooling · filed Jun 29, 2011

  • Car was struck from the rear causing the drivers seat to break and falling back into the rear seat and losing control of the car and continuing another 200 feet before being able to recover and stop the vehicle. *jb

    Seats · filed Dec 9, 2006

  • The transmission went out on the vehicle. The consumer requested another vehicle to satisfy him as a long time customer. Mr scc *jb

    Power Train · filed Apr 28, 2003

Verbatim excerpts from complaints filed with NHTSA. Reports are not independently verified.

About this data. Complaint figures come from the NHTSA Office of Defects Investigation consumer complaint database and count unique complaints (one per NHTSA case number). Complaints are submitted by vehicle owners and are not independently verified; complaint volume also reflects how many of these vehicles are on the road.
